Subject: Re: [PATCH 1/3] drm/gma500: Fix BUG: sleeping function called from invalid context errors
Date: Tue, 6 Sep 2022 14:50:44 +0200	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<CAMeQTsYi34r9Cv2Jp=DtOyjh6xex9xb49nFpw93eiinp7wHz2A@mail.gmail.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20220905133738.466490-2-hdegoede@redhat.com>

On Mon, Sep 5, 2022 at 3:37 PM Hans de Goede <hdegoede@redhat.com> wrote:
>
> gma_crtc_page_flip() was holding the event_lock spinlock while calling
> crtc_funcs->mode_set_base() which takes ww_mutex.
>
> The only reason to hold event_lock is to clear gma_crtc->page_flip_event
> on mode_set_base() errors.
>
> Instead unlock it after setting gma_crtc->page_flip_event and on
> errors re-take the lock and clear gma_crtc->page_flip_event it
> it is still set.

> diff --git a/drivers/gpu/drm/gma500/gma_display.c b/drivers/gpu/drm/gma500/gma_display.c
> index bd40c040a2c9..cf038e322164 100644
> --- a/drivers/gpu/drm/gma500/gma_display.c
> +++ b/drivers/gpu/drm/gma500/gma_display.c
> @@ -532,15 +532,19 @@ int gma_crtc_page_flip(struct drm_crtc *crtc,
>                 WARN_ON(drm_crtc_vblank_get(crtc) != 0);
>
>                 gma_crtc->page_flip_event = event;
> +               spin_unlock_irqrestore(&dev->event_lock, flags);
>
>                 /* Call this locked if we want an event at vblank interrupt. */

If we don't hold the event_lock around mode_set_base() we could
potentially get a vblank before we do the modeset. That would send the
event prematurely. I think this is what the comment tries to tell us.

-Patrik

>                 ret = crtc_funcs->mode_set_base(crtc, crtc->x, crtc->y, old_fb);
>                 if (ret) {
> -                       gma_crtc->page_flip_event = NULL;
> -                       drm_crtc_vblank_put(crtc);
> +                       spin_lock_irqsave(&dev->event_lock, flags);
> +                       if (gma_crtc->page_flip_event) {
> +                               gma_crtc->page_flip_event = NULL;
> +                               drm_crtc_vblank_put(crtc);
> +                       }
> +                       spin_unlock_irqrestore(&dev->event_lock, flags);
>                 }
>
> -               spin_unlock_irqrestore(&dev->event_lock, flags);
>         } else {
>                 ret = crtc_funcs->mode_set_base(crtc, crtc->x, crtc->y, old_fb);
>         }
